If you're organizing a vacation in Aruba and are on the lookout for accommodation in Savaneta, Travelocity has a wonderful array to decide between. Start your research by comparing the 20 hotel alternatives on Travelocity, all within a 6-mile (10-kilometer) radius of the urban core.
Clued-in visitors who have experienced the flexibility of staying in the heart of the city should read about the Club Arias Bed & Breakfast and Villa Du Laurence, which are located inside a 0.6-mile (1-kilometer) radius of Savaneta's heart.
You could check out the The Ritz-Carlton, Aruba and the Marriott's Aruba Ocean Club. The The Ritz-Carlton, Aruba is located only 11 miles (18 kilometers) from the town center of Savaneta. The Marriott's Aruba Ocean Club, can be found just 11 miles (18 kilometers) away. The Riu Palace Aruba All Inclusive as well as the Marriott's Aruba Surf Club are two other Travelocity-listed places to base yourself in Savaneta.
6 miles (10 kilometers) away from Savaneta, you can find Oranjestad, which boasts Eagle Beach and Natural Bridge - Boca Andicuri. When you spend a night or two in Oranjestad, check out the rooms at the Divi Aruba All Inclusive and Tamarijn Aruba All Inclusive. Alternatively, you could consider staying at Palm Beach, 11 miles (17 kilometers) northwest of Savaneta, where you can choose from the Tierra del Sol Aruba and Barceló Aruba - All Inclusive. The Butterfly Farm and Bubali Bird Sanctuary are popular places to visit when you're in Palm Beach.
Queen Beatrix International Airport is a primary airport for flying in and out of Savaneta. It can be found 6 miles (9 kilometers) from downtown. For wise travelers who choose to find Travelocity-listed accommodation nearby, try the Renaissance Aruba Resort & Casino or Talk of the Town Hotel and Beach Club.

"We stayed at Renaissance Wind Creek primarily for access to Renaissance Island and Flamingo Beach, but unfortunately, the hotel was not worth the cost. Looking back, I would have rather booked an excursion to the island than stayed at this property. We reserved a garden-view room but were given a room overlooking the parking lot—there was no garden view! When I asked the front desk about changing rooms, I was told I would need to pay an upgrade fee. Considering the resort fee was already $77/day, I wasn't willing to spend a penny more. The resort fee itself was not justified by the amenities offered. They also gave us a room on the family side instead of the adult side. We were not aware there was an option for that. The first room we were assigned smelled terrible. The carpet was soaking wet, leaving the room with an unpleasant odor. To the hotel's credit, they moved us to another room and sent a fruit plate as an apology, but the fruit was stale and only added to the disappointment. I emailed the manager, Lisa, regarding my concerns and never received a response. The staff overall was friendly and accommodating. Claudine, who worked in the pool area, was especially kind and provided great service. The gym was the best amenity. We ate at Grand Frish restaurant because hotel food was terrible! Flamingo Beach is beautiful and Aruba itself is amazing and would absolutely visit again. However, I would not stay at Renaissance Wind Creek again and would not recommend it to others!"
